    Team Shape Without Ball

    Shape:4-1-4-1
    Description:A compact shape defending with a midfield line offering support to the defense, ensuring coverage across the pitch.
    Evidence:Two central defenders plus a defensive midfielder (DLP-S at [3,3]) forming a solid base.

    Team Shape With Ball

    Shape:4-3-3
    Description:Attacking width is provided by wide players, allowing central players to exploit spaces or take shots.
    Evidence:Two wingers (W-A at [5,1], W-S at [5,2]) and an advanced forward (AF-A at [6,3]) ensure offensive versatility.

    Phase Description

    Attacking Play

    The focus is on utilizing width to stretch the opposition and create space for the attackers, leveraging overlaps from the wing-backs.

    Defensive Transition

    The team will look to quickly regain possession with a mid-block strategy, applying pressure selectively.

    Main Focus

    Effective wing play complemented by central support from midfield.

    Key Strengths

    Wide Play Exploitation

    Utilizing wing-backs and wide forwards creates gaps in opposition defenses.

    Midfield Control

    Three midfielders provide balance and control, facilitating transitions.

    Dynamic Attack

    The offensive setup permits varied attacking threats from multiple positions.

    Conflicting Directions

    Vulnerability to Counter-Attacks

    The high engagement of wing-backs may leave spaces centrally when possession is lost.

    Limited Central Penetration

    Heavy reliance on width can limit options through the middle against tight defenses.

    Inflexibility in Formation

    Truly effective adaptation may be hampered with such a specific formation without substitutions.

    Tactical Suggestions

    Consider Adjusting Mentality

    A more aggressive mentality could exploit additional goal-scoring opportunities.

    Increase Pressing Intensity

    Enhancing pressing frequency may synchronize with wing play behaviors.

    Optimize Width Settings

    Adjusting offensive width based on the opponent could improve attacking efficiency.
